Carragher Doubts Arsenal Attack Quality

Carragher is pessimistic about the quality of attack of Arsenal, and his evaluation might be a bitter pill to swallow by the Arsenal fans who dream of winning the Premier League. Jamie Carragher, a legendary of Liverpool feels that the biggest challenge facing Arsenal this season is not mentality but absence of cutting edge in attack.

Carragher was categorical in his opinion in The Overlap. He gave accolades to the attitude and sustainability of Arsenal. Nevertheless, he doubted whether the elite nature of their attacking unit can achieve the league victory. It is his view that such difference usually determines championships.

Carragher pointed out Bukayo Saka and Martin Odegaard as players who at one point had appeared to be destined superstars in matches. Although he can not in any way discount them, he confessed that they have in recent times failed to impress him when it comes to critical situations.

The problem of Arsenal according to Carragher is at the third third. He believes that they do not have a strong leader among the front four or five players. A person that can always make independent choices in games. It, he says, is what makes title winners and strong contenders different.

Interestingly, Carragher further argued that this might be the case this season as Arsenal might in fact, have the best overall team in the league although before Manchester City. But the balance and structure, he feels, are there notwithstanding, quality in attack which is in favour of City.
